Understanding Mooring Ropes

What Are Mooring Ropes?

Mooring ropes are specifically designed lines used to secure boats to a fixed structure, such as a dock or pier. They help prevent the boat from drifting away due to wind, currents, or waves. Mooring ropes are typically made from materials that provide strength, flexibility, and resistance to environmental elements.

Importance of Mooring Ropes

  • Safety: Properly securing a boat prevents accidents and damage to both the vessel and surrounding structures.
  • Convenience: Well-chosen mooring ropes make docking and undocking easier and more efficient.
  • Protection: Quality mooring ropes protect the boat from wear and tear caused by constant movement against the dock.

Types of Mooring Ropes

There are several types of mooring ropes, each with its own advantages and disadvantages. Choosing the right type depends on the specific needs of your boat and the conditions in which you'll be mooring.

Nylon Ropes

Nylon is one of the most popular materials for mooring ropes due to its excellent strength and elasticity.

Advantages:

  • High Strength: Can withstand significant loads and stress.
  • Elasticity: Absorbs shocks and reduces strain on cleats and other hardware.
  • Abrasion Resistance: Durable and long-lasting, even in harsh conditions.

Disadvantages:

  • Stretch: While elasticity is beneficial, excessive stretch can sometimes be problematic.
  • Water Absorption: Can absorb water, making the rope heavier and harder to handle.

Polyester Ropes

Polyester ropes are another common choice for mooring lines, known for their low stretch and high strength.

Advantages:

  • Low Stretch: Provides a firm and stable mooring.
  • UV Resistance: Resistant to UV degradation, making it suitable for prolonged exposure to sunlight.
  • Abrasion Resistance: Highly durable and long-lasting.

Disadvantages:

  • Cost: Generally more expensive than nylon ropes.
  • Rigidity: Less flexible, which can make handling more difficult.

Polypropylene Ropes

Polypropylene ropes are lightweight and buoyant, often used for smaller boats and temporary moorings.

Advantages:

  • Buoyancy: Floats on water, making it easy to retrieve.
  • Cost-Effective: Generally cheaper than nylon and polyester ropes.
  • Lightweight: Easy to handle and store.

Disadvantages:

  • Low Strength: Not suitable for heavy-duty mooring.
  • UV Degradation: Susceptible to damage from prolonged exposure to sunlight.
  • Abrasion Resistance: Less durable compared to nylon and polyester.

Composite Ropes

Composite ropes combine different materials to offer a balance of strength, flexibility, and durability.

Advantages:

  • Customizable: Can be tailored to specific needs by combining materials.
  • Balanced Properties: Offers a mix of benefits from different materials.

Disadvantages:

  • Complexity: Choosing the right combination of materials can be challenging.
  • Cost: Often more expensive than single-material ropes.

Choosing the Right Mooring Rope

Selecting the right mooring rope involves considering several factors, including the size and type of your boat, mooring conditions, and personal preferences.

Boat Size and Weight

The size and weight of your boat play a significant role in determining the appropriate mooring rope. Larger and heavier boats require stronger and thicker ropes to ensure secure mooring.

  • Small Boats (up to 20 feet): 3/8 inch to 1/2 inch diameter ropes.
  • Medium Boats (20 to 30 feet): 1/2 inch to 5/8 inch diameter ropes.
  • Large Boats (30 to 50 feet): 5/8 inch to 3/4 inch diameter ropes.
  • Very Large Boats (over 50 feet): 3/4 inch to 1 inch diameter ropes.

Mooring Conditions

Consider the environment where you will be mooring your boat. Factors such as wind, current, and wave action can influence the type and strength of the mooring rope needed.

  • Calm Waters: Nylon or polyester ropes with moderate strength.
  • Choppy Waters: High-strength nylon ropes with good elasticity to absorb shocks.
  • High Winds and Currents: Heavy-duty polyester ropes for stability and minimal stretch.

Mooring Rope Maintenance

Proper maintenance of mooring ropes is essential to ensure their longevity and performance. Regular inspection and care can prevent unexpected failures and prolong the life of your mooring ropes.

Inspection

Regularly inspect your mooring ropes for signs of wear, damage, and degradation. Key areas to check include:

  • Abrasion: Look for frayed or worn sections, especially where the rope comes into contact with cleats, chocks, and other surfaces.
  • UV Damage: Check for discoloration and brittleness, which indicate UV degradation.
  • Kinks and Twists: Ensure the rope is free from kinks and twists, which can weaken its structure.
  • Hardware: Inspect splices, shackles, and other hardware for signs of wear and corrosion.

Cleaning

Keeping your mooring ropes clean can help maintain their strength and appearance. Follow these steps for cleaning:

  • Rinse: Rinse the ropes with fresh water to remove salt, dirt, and debris.
  • Soak: Soak the ropes in a mild soap solution to break down any built-up grime.
  • Scrub: Gently scrub the ropes with a soft brush to remove stubborn dirt.
  • Dry: Allow the ropes to air dry completely before storing them to prevent mildew and mold growth.

Storage

Proper storage of mooring ropes is crucial to prevent damage and ensure they remain in good condition. Follow these tips for storing mooring ropes:

  • Coil: Coil the ropes neatly to avoid kinks and tangles.
  • Dry Location: Store the ropes in a dry, well-ventilated area to prevent moisture-related damage.
  • Away from Sunlight: Keep the ropes out of direct sunlight to minimize UV degradation.
  • Rodent Protection: Store the ropes in a sealed container or bag to protect them from rodents and pests.

Best Practices for Using Mooring Ropes

Using mooring ropes correctly is essential for safe and secure docking. Follow these best practices to ensure your boat remains securely moored:

Correct Knots and Splices

Knowing the right knots and splices is crucial for effective mooring. Some common knots and splices include:

  • Bowline Knot: A reliable knot for creating a secure loop at the end of a rope.
  • Cleat Hitch: A simple and effective method for securing a rope to a cleat.
  • Figure-Eight Knot: Used to prevent the end of a rope from slipping through a cleat or fairlead.
  • Eye Splice: A strong and reliable splice for creating a loop at the end of a rope.

Mooring Configurations

Proper mooring configurations depend on the specific docking situation. Some common configurations include:

  • Single Line Mooring: Using a single rope to secure the boat, suitable for calm conditions and short-term mooring.
  • Double Line Mooring: Using two ropes for added security, ideal for moderate conditions and longer-term mooring.
  • Crossed Stern Lines: Crossing the stern lines for increased stability in choppy conditions.
  • Spring Lines: Adding spring lines to prevent the boat from moving forward or backward along the dock.

Adjusting Tension

Regularly check and adjust the tension of your mooring ropes to ensure they remain secure. Ropes should be tight enough to hold the boat in place but not so tight that they cause excessive strain on the cleats and hardware.

Monitoring Weather Conditions

Stay informed about weather conditions that may affect your mooring. High winds, storms, and strong currents can put additional stress on your mooring ropes. Be prepared to adjust your mooring setup or add additional lines if necessary.

Advanced Mooring Techniques

For boat owners who frequently face challenging mooring conditions, advanced techniques can provide additional security and peace of mind.

Using Snubbers

Snubbers are devices that absorb shock loads and reduce strain on mooring lines. They are particularly useful in areas with strong currents or wave action. Snubbers can be made from rubber or other elastic materials and are attached to the mooring lines to provide additional elasticity.

Utilizing Mooring Buoys

Mooring buoys offer an alternative to traditional dock mooring, especially in crowded or exposed areas. They provide a secure anchorage point away from the dock, reducing the risk of collision and damage. To use a mooring buoy:

  1. Approach Slowly: Approach the buoy at a slow speed, taking wind and current into account.
  2. Pick Up the Buoy: Use a boat hook to pick up the buoy’s line or pendant.
  3. Secure the Line: Secure the buoy’s line to your boat’s cleat, ensuring it is properly tensioned.

Employing Rafting Techniques

Rafting allows multiple boats to moor together, side by side, sharing the same dock or anchorage point. This technique is common in busy marinas and during events. To safely raft boats together:

  1. Fender Placement: Place adequate fenders between the boats to prevent damage.
  2. Line Arrangement: Use spring lines and breast lines to secure the boats together.
  3. Even Spacing: Ensure even spacing between the boats to allow for movement and access.

Innovations in Mooring Rope Technology

Advancements in materials and technology have led to innovative mooring solutions that offer enhanced performance and sustainability.

High-Performance Fibers

Modern mooring ropes often incorporate high-performance fibers such as Dyneema and Spectra. These fibers offer exceptional strength-to-weight ratios, reduced stretch, and increased durability.

Smart Mooring Systems

Smart mooring systems use sensors and automated controls to monitor and adjust mooring lines in real-time. These systems can detect changes in tension, wind, and currents, making adjustments to maintain optimal mooring conditions.

Eco-Friendly Materials

Research and development are ongoing to create mooring ropes from biodegradable and recyclable materials. These innovations aim to reduce the environmental impact of mooring ropes and promote sustainable boating practices.
